Two-pass or three-pass hot water boilers are fully cylindrical, high-efficiency systems featuring a fire-tube (flame-smoke tube) design and substantial water volume capacity. Engineered for liquid fuels, these boilers are designed to burn Fuel Oil (No. 4 and No. 6) and Diesel with peak thermal performance.
In these installations, the burner is initially ignited using diesel. Once the hot water system reaches a specified operating pressure, the diesel feed can be deactivated, allowing the system to transition to fuel oil combustion.
The fuel storage infrastructure, comprising the main and daily fuel tanks, utilizes steam-heated serpentine coils. The fuel oil is preheated using steam generated during the initial diesel-firing phase. Once the fuel reaches an optimal temperature of 80°C, it is delivered to the burner via precision gear pumps to facilitate combustion.
The liquid fuel delivery system incorporates critical components such as the main storage tank, daily service tank, diesel tank, fuel heat exchangers, and a pot tank. This configuration ensures that the fuel reaches the burner at the required viscosity. Any unburned fuel is circulated back to the heating exchangers through a dedicated return line to maintain thermal consistency.
